Replacing a central air conditioning system is a major home expense, especially when the old unit fails during the hottest part of summer. The price can vary by thousands of dollars depending on the system’s size, efficiency, equipment configuration, ductwork, and installation requirements.
In the United States, replacing a central air conditioning system typically costs between $3,883 and $8,067, with a national average of approximately $5,975. Basic installations may cost less, while high-efficiency equipment, large homes, extensive ductwork, or electrical upgrades can push the project above $10,000.
A typical replacement includes a new outdoor condenser and a compatible indoor evaporator coil or air handler. It does not necessarily include a new furnace, ductwork, thermostat, electrical panel, or repairs to the surfaces surrounding the equipment.

What Is Included in Central AC Replacement?
A standard central AC replacement usually includes:
- Removal of the existing outdoor condenser
- Installation of the new condenser
- Replacement or matching of the indoor evaporator coil
- Refrigerant-line connections
- Electrical connections
- Condensate drainage
- Refrigerant charging
- System startup and testing
- Basic disposal and cleanup
The contractor may also inspect the furnace or air handler, thermostat, ductwork, disconnect box, refrigerant lines, and electrical service.
Some estimates include all installation materials, while others charge separately for refrigerant piping, drain lines, equipment pads, permits, thermostats, and removal of the old system. Always compare itemized quotes rather than looking only at the advertised equipment price.
Central AC Cost by System Size
Central air conditioner capacity is measured in tons. One ton equals approximately 12,000 British thermal units, or BTUs, of cooling capacity per hour.
| AC size | Cooling capacity | Typical equipment cost |
|---|---|---|
| 1.5 tons | 18,000 BTUs | $1,300–$4,000 |
| 2 tons | 24,000 BTUs | $1,500–$5,000 |
| 3 tons | 36,000 BTUs | $2,000–$5,500 |
| 4 tons | 48,000 BTUs | $2,600–$6,200 |
| 5 tons | 60,000 BTUs | $2,800–$6,800 |
These figures primarily represent equipment pricing. Professional labor, the indoor coil, permits, refrigerant lines, duct modifications, and other materials increase the complete installed cost.
A larger home does not automatically require the largest available system. Capacity also depends on:
- Local climate
- Ceiling height
- Insulation
- Window size and orientation
- Air leakage
- Number of occupants
- Heat-producing appliances
- Duct condition
- Shade and sun exposure
The contractor should perform a professional cooling-load calculation rather than replacing the system based only on square footage or copying the capacity of the old unit.
An oversized air conditioner may cool the home too quickly, causing frequent short cycles and poor humidity removal. An undersized unit may run continuously and still fail to maintain the desired temperature.
Labor Cost to Replace Central Air Conditioning
Professional installation labor generally costs $300 to $1,600 for a standard central AC project. HVAC contractors commonly charge approximately $75 to $200 per hour, and a straightforward installation usually takes four to eight hours.
Labor costs increase when the contractor must:
- Work in a tight attic or crawl space
- Modify refrigerant lines
- Replace the air handler
- Repair the condensate drain
- Upgrade electrical service
- Install new ductwork
- Move the outdoor unit
- Correct previous installation problems
- Remove asbestos or contaminated materials
- Complete the work during an emergency heat wave
Installation quality is as important as the equipment brand. ENERGY STAR recommends proper equipment sizing, component matching, refrigerant charging, airflow testing, and duct evaluation as part of a quality HVAC installation.
How Efficiency Affects Central AC Cost
Central air conditioner efficiency is measured using SEER2, or Seasonal Energy Efficiency Ratio 2. A higher SEER2 rating means the unit can provide the same amount of cooling while using less electricity under standardized testing conditions.
High-efficiency systems usually cost more because they may include:
- Two-stage or variable-speed compressors
- Variable-speed fan motors
- Advanced control boards
- Humidity-control features
- Communicating thermostats
- Larger or more efficient coils
The Department of Energy uses SEER2 to compare seasonal cooling efficiency and shows that more efficient central air conditioners can produce meaningful energy savings over their service life. Actual savings depend on climate, electricity prices, thermostat settings, home insulation, and operating hours.
The highest-efficiency unit is not always the best financial choice. Homeowners in hot climates who run the AC for much of the year may benefit more from premium efficiency than homeowners in mild northern climates.
Ask the contractor for estimated annual operating costs for each proposed system, not only the SEER2 rating.
Additional Costs That Can Increase the Price
Evaporator coil or air handler replacement
A split central AC system uses an outdoor condenser and an indoor evaporator coil. The components must be compatible.
Installing a new outdoor unit while keeping an incompatible or badly deteriorated indoor coil can reduce efficiency, create refrigerant problems, and affect warranty coverage. A complete quote should clearly state whether the evaporator coil or air handler is included.
Ductwork repair or replacement
Existing ductwork repairs generally cost $200 to $1,000. Installing new ducts commonly costs $1,000 to $5,000, although extensive whole-home work may cost more.
Duct expenses increase when the home has:
- Leaking connections
- Crushed or disconnected flexible ducts
- Insufficient return-air capacity
- Poorly sized supply ducts
- Damaged insulation
- Mold or contamination
- Inaccessible attic or crawl-space runs
A new high-efficiency air conditioner will not perform properly if the ducts restrict airflow or lose a significant amount of conditioned air.
Electrical upgrades
A larger or differently configured system may require a new disconnect, circuit breaker, wiring, surge protection, or electrical panel modifications.
Electricians commonly charge $100 to $150 per hour for upgrades associated with central AC installation.
Thermostat replacement
A standard thermostat may add less than $100, while programmable, smart, or communicating controls can cost several hundred dollars.
Some variable-speed systems perform best with a manufacturer-specific thermostat. Confirm whether the control is included and whether it requires additional wiring.
Permits and inspections
Central AC replacement often requires a mechanical or electrical permit. Fees vary by city and county.
The contractor should specify who obtains the permit and whether its cost is included. Permitted work may also require a final inspection before the project is considered complete.
Refrigerant-line replacement
Existing copper refrigerant lines may be reusable when they are correctly sized, undamaged, clean, and compatible with the new equipment.
Replacement may be necessary if the lines are leaking, improperly sized, inaccessible, contaminated, or unsuitable for the selected refrigerant.
Equipment relocation
Moving the outdoor condenser to another side of the home increases costs because the contractor must extend refrigerant piping, electrical wiring, drainage, and equipment supports.
Long refrigerant-line runs may also require additional refrigerant and manufacturer-approved installation procedures.
New Refrigerants and Replacement Costs
New residential air-conditioning equipment has been transitioning toward refrigerants with lower global warming potential. EPA restrictions beginning in 2025 affected the manufacture and installation of certain new systems using higher-GWP HFC refrigerants.
As a result, homeowners may encounter new central AC systems designed for refrigerants such as R-454B or R-32, depending on the manufacturer and equipment type.
The contractor should explain:
- Which refrigerant the new system uses
- Whether existing refrigerant lines can be reused
- What safety components are included
- Whether technicians are trained for that equipment
- How future service and refrigerant availability may affect costs
Do not choose equipment based only on the refrigerant name. Correct sizing, installation quality, efficiency, service support, and warranty coverage remain critical.
Should You Replace the Furnace at the Same Time?
Replacing the furnace is not automatically necessary when replacing central AC. However, the indoor evaporator coil is often located above or inside the furnace, so combining the projects can reduce duplicated labor.
Replacing both systems may make sense when:
- The furnace is also near the end of its lifespan
- The blower cannot support the new AC
- The equipment is difficult to access
- You want a matched communicating system
- Significant duct or electrical work is already planned
- The furnace has required repeated repairs
Full HVAC replacement generally costs $5,000 to $22,000, with an average near $7,500, depending on the heating system, cooling capacity, home size, climate, and installation complexity.
If the furnace is relatively new and compatible with the proposed air conditioner, replacing only the cooling components may be more economical.
Repair or Replace the Central AC?
Replacement is generally worth considering when:
- The air conditioner is 15 years old or older
- The compressor has failed
- The evaporator or condenser coil is leaking
- Repairs are becoming frequent
- The system cannot cool the home evenly
- Electricity bills continue to rise
- The equipment uses an older refrigerant
- The repair approaches half the cost of replacement
- The system is incorrectly sized
- Major ductwork or renovation is already planned
Many central air conditioners last approximately 15 to 20 years, although climate, maintenance, usage, and installation quality affect service life.
A capacitor, contactor, thermostat, or minor motor repair may still make sense on an older unit. A failed compressor or multiple refrigerant leaks usually justify comparing replacement prices.
Are Federal Tax Credits Available in 2026?
Homeowners should not assume that the previous federal central air conditioner tax credit remains available for systems installed in 2026.
The IRS states that the Energy Efficient Home Improvement Credit applied to qualifying property placed in service through December 31, 2025. Under the current IRS guidance, installations completed after that date do not qualify for the former credit.
State programs, utility rebates, manufacturer promotions, and local incentives may still be available. Verify eligibility directly with the utility or program administrator before purchasing equipment.
How to Save Money on Central AC Replacement
- Replace the system before complete failure. Planned replacement provides more time to compare contractors and equipment.
- Get at least three itemized estimates. Make sure every contractor quotes comparable equipment and work.
- Request a load calculation. Correct sizing prevents wasted equipment and operating costs.
- Repair usable ductwork. Full replacement may be unnecessary when sealing and minor repairs solve the problem.
- Compare lifetime costs. Consider efficiency, maintenance, warranty, and electricity use—not only purchase price.
- Schedule during spring or fall. Contractors may have more availability outside peak cooling season.
- Check local rebates. Utilities may offer incentives for efficient central AC systems or heat pumps.
- Review warranties carefully. Compare parts, compressor, labor, and registration requirements.
- Ask about financing terms. Compare the total repayment cost rather than focusing only on the monthly payment.
- Avoid unnecessary upgrades. Premium features provide limited value when the home’s ducts and insulation are poor.
Frequently Asked Questions
How much does it cost to replace a central air conditioning system?
Most homeowners pay $3,883 to $8,067, with an average near $5,975. Large, efficient, or complicated systems can exceed $10,000.
How much does a three-ton central AC cost?
A three-ton unit generally costs approximately $2,000 to $5,500 before full installation expenses. Labor, the indoor coil, permits, materials, and ductwork increase the final project total.
Does central AC replacement include the furnace?
Usually not. An AC-only replacement commonly includes the outdoor condenser and indoor evaporator coil. A furnace replacement is normally quoted separately.
How long does central AC replacement take?
A straightforward replacement with existing ductwork usually takes four to eight hours. Duct installation or major modifications can add one or two days.
Should I replace the indoor and outdoor AC units together?
Usually, yes. Matched indoor and outdoor components help the system achieve its rated efficiency, capacity, and reliability.
Is a high-SEER2 air conditioner worth it?
Higher efficiency can be worthwhile in hot climates, homes with long cooling seasons, or areas with expensive electricity. Compare the additional equipment cost with estimated annual savings.
Can I replace central AC myself?
Central AC replacement requires electrical work, refrigerant handling, system evacuation, charging, airflow testing, and code compliance. Professional installation is strongly recommended and may be required for warranty coverage.
